Getting There

  • Public Transportation

    If you are starting from Ueno Station, take the Tokyo Metro Ginza Line from Ueno Station toward Asakusa. Get off at the next stop, which is Inaricho Station. From Inaricho Station, take Exit 2 and head north on the main street (Chuo-dori) for about 5 minutes. Turn right onto the first street and continue straight until you reach Hanakawado. The destination, Amezaiku Ameshin, is located at 2 Chome−9−1 堀ビル 1F, which will be on your left.

  • Car

    If you're driving from Shinjuku, take the Shinjuku Expressway and continue toward the Ueno area. Exit at Ueno and follow the signs to Taito City. Once on Chuo-dori, continue straight until you reach Hanakawado. Look out for 2 Chome−9−1 堀ビル; Amezaiku Ameshin is located on the first floor of this building. There is limited street parking available, so you may need to use a nearby parking lot.

  • Public Transportation

    From Tokyo Station, take the JR Yamanote Line to Ueno Station. Once at Ueno Station, transfer to the Tokyo Metro Ginza Line and head toward Asakusa. Get off at Inaricho Station. After exiting the station via Exit 2, walk north along Chuo-dori for about 5 minutes. Turn right at the first intersection and continue until you arrive at Amezaiku Ameshin at 2 Chome−9−1 堀ビル 1F.

  • Car

    If you're coming from the Tokyo Bay area, take the Shuto Expressway and follow the signs to Ueno. Once you reach the Ueno area, navigate towards Taito City, and turn onto Chuo-dori. Continue straight for about 10 minutes until you reach Hanakawado. Amezaiku Ameshin is located at 2 Chome−9−1 堀ビル on the first floor. Be aware of the parking regulations as parking can be challenging in this area.

Discover more about Amezaiku Ameshin (Hanakawado Studio)

Nestled in the heart of Taito City, Amezaiku Ameshin is a must-visit for tourists seeking a unique taste of Japanese culture. This charming confectionery shop specializes in the traditional art of amezaiku, where skilled artisans mold colorful, intricate shapes from sugar. Visitors are greeted by an array of beautiful, handcrafted sweets that are as visually stunning as they are delicious. The shop’s atmosphere is filled with the warm aroma of sugar melting and the delightful sight of artists at work, creating edible masterpieces right before your eyes. The experience at Amezaiku Ameshin goes beyond just purchasing sweets; it offers a glimpse into the rich history and craftsmanship of Japanese candy making. Each piece is a testament to the artist's skill and dedication, making it a perfect souvenir to take home or a delightful treat to enjoy on the spot. The friendly staff is always eager to share stories about the techniques used in creating these delicate confections, adding a personal touch to your visit.
